About Good Shepherd Christian Academy
Good Shepherd Christian Academy is a private middle school in Louisville, OH. Good Shepherd Christian Academy serves approximately 21 students, and covers grades 1st-8th, and has a 21:1 student-teacher ratio. What Parents Should Know
At 21 students, Good Shepherd Christian Academy is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.
Good Shepherd Christian Academy runs 21:1 students to teachers, above the national average. That often means bigger classes. Ask how the school supports kids who need extra help, and whether there are teaching assistants or small-group time.
Good Shepherd Christian Academy is private, so it runs independently of the local district and sets its own curriculum. That freedom cuts both ways depending on what you want for your child. If you're considering it, start with the practical questions: tuition, financial aid, and how admissions work.

Why doesn't this school have a score?
We don't have enough verified data to rate this school fairly. Private schools in OH aren't required to report standardized test scores to the state, which limits the data available for our rating model.
Our rating model requires at least 2 of 3 data components (academics, student progress, college readiness, and resources) to generate a meaningful score. Schools below this threshold receive a Limited Profile to avoid misleading ratings.
